WebOne litter 1 to 12 bunny babies can be born. An average of 6 newborn rabbits is taken. The delivery process can extend for a day or more. How many babies do rabbits have or how …
WebA rabbit can have 72 to 168 babies in a year. This is based on an expert’s estimate that a female can produce 1 litter a month. With an average size of 6 babies per litter or 14 at … WebCottontail rabbits nest from March through September and may have as many as four litters per year. The average litter contains four to five babies. Young rabbits disperse from the …
WebOn average a rabbit has 6 babies per litter which means that a rabbit that has 12 litters in a year will have on average 72 baby rabbits. A large litter of rabbits can have 14 baby bunnies, which means that a doe rabbit could have as many as 168 babies in a single year! WebYou can use a buck for breeding twice a day, no exceeding 7 times for the week. If your buck mates, for instance, three times a day, chances are the last female rabbit for the day may not get pregnant. As such, some breeders opt only to use their buck 2 to 3 times a week so that pregnancies are more or less guaranteed when mating does occur. raw hitsWebNow rabbits usually give birth to about 7 babies.
